Ordinals
beta
Address bc1qhztnpht3q7kuhpvcvuzyg8zc9046xrdyehne0e
sat balance
20000000
runes balances
outputs
33c2c68f9dbfa28e4e81c28fc0ae62d91332980c314592529b2193b232bc4330:0